Overview
The Keysight E4361A/J03 is a 549W solar array simulator module engineered to replicate the output behavior of solar arrays. Operating as a low-capacitance current source, it provides rapid I-V curve adjustments for precise emulation of different solar arrays under various environmental conditions such as temperature, age, eclipse, and spin.
Key Features
- Maximum power output: 549W
- Output voltage (Voc): 85V maximum
- Output current (Isc): 7A maximum
- Minimal output capacitance for accurate current source performance
- Low ripple and noise (22 mV rms in Simulator/Table Mode)
- Compatible with E4360A Modular SAS Mainframe
- Hardware trigger for rapid multi-output measurements (up to 100 outputs in under 500ms)
- Data logging at 10 readings per second for both voltage and current
- Built-in protection against overvoltage, overcurrent, and overtemperature conditions
